Session Guitarist: Electric Mint by Native Instruments is a virtual instrument that meticulously samples a 1960 USA-made Fender Stratocaster. It is designed to act as a "virtual session musician," offering both a massive library of pre-recorded patterns and a dedicated "melody" instrument for custom lines. The Verdict: Is It Worth It?
For most producers, yes. It is widely considered one of the most versatile entries in the Session Guitarist series. While it may not fully replace a live guitarist for highly expressive, complex solos with nuanced bends, it is exceptional for creating professional-grade rhythm tracks, funk licks, and clean pop arrangements. Key Features & Capabilities
Iconic Tone: Captured from a vintage Strat with a rosewood neck, featuring three single-coil pickups that can be combined in five different ways.
Songwriting Power: Includes 222 patterns across 53 song presets, covering genres from rock and soul to modern pop and EDM.
Melody Instrument: Beyond just patterns, you can play your own melodies with realistic articulations like hammer-ons, pull-offs, slides, and vibrato.
Built-in Studio Rack: Comes with 71 sound presets and a full suite of effects, including the Supercharger GT compressor, "Cry Wah," and high-quality amp/cab simulations.
MIDI Integration: Features a drag-and-drop system, allowing you to move MIDI patterns directly into your DAW for further editing. Pros and Cons

Session Guitarist: Electric Mint is a professional virtual instrument developed by Native Instruments that authentically reproduces the sound of a vintage 1960 USA-made Fender Stratocaster. Product Overview
This software is designed for songwriters and producers to create realistic guitar melodies, patterns, and phrases without needing to play the physical instrument. It features:
Iconic Tone: Sampled from an original 1960 solid-body guitar with three combinable single-coil pickups, offering five distinct tone-shaping configurations.
Performance Library: Includes 222 patterns across 53 song presets, covering genres like rock, pop, funk, soul, and R&B.
Advanced Engine: Features an improved playback engine for realistic funk rhythms and a dedicated melody instrument for performing custom solos.
Built-in Effects: Comes equipped with various amp and cabinet emulations, plus studio-grade effects like the Supercharger GT compressor and "Cry Wah" auto-wah. Download and Licensing Information
While users often search for "free downloads," Electric Mint is a paid commercial product typically priced at $99.00.
Official Source: It is available for purchase and digital download through Native Instruments and authorized retailers like Thomann or Sweetwater. Authentic Electric Guitar Sound : Session Guitarist Electric
Free Components: The instrument runs in the free Kontakt Player (version 6.7 or higher), which can be downloaded at no cost from Native Instruments to host the library.
Updates: For existing owners, software updates are typically provided for free via the Native Access application. Technical Specifications Format: Kontakt-based instrument (64-bit VST, AU, AAX).
System Requirements: Windows 10/11 or macOS 12+; approximately 16 GB of uncompressed storage space required.
Integration: Fully compatible with NKS-ready hardware and KOMPLETE KONTROL keyboards for hands-on control.

Electric Mint is a highly detailed virtual instrument sampled from a vintage 1960s USA-made solid-body electric guitar (modeled after a Fender Stratocaster). It is designed for songwriters and producers looking for authentic funk, rock, and pop guitar tones.
Signature Tone: Features three combinable single-coil pickups, offering five distinct tonal configurations.
Massive Library: Includes 222 strummed and picked patterns across 53 song presets.
Performance Control: An improved playback engine allows for realistic articulations like hammer-ons, pull-offs, and slides, plus a dedicated tremolo bar for pitch expression.
Customization: Comes with over 70 sound presets ranging from clean DI to high-gain crunch, plus built-in effects like the Supercharger-GT compressor and convolution reverbs.
